Key Responsibilities
-
Team Leadership & Daily Operations
- Directly manage a team of field employees across one or more branch locations.
- Oversee daily assignments, adjust schedules as needed, and ensure team coverage across the install pipeline.
- Coach and develop team members in survey accuracy, safety standards, and inspection readiness.
- Travel regularly to job sites to conduct spot checks, resolve issues, and mentor staff.
- Report to upper management on pipeline health and risks.
- Drive field team progress and assign priorities based on backlog and cycle times within the scope of their team and request other business priorities.
-
Quality & Safety Oversight
- Monitor survey and inspection outcomes to ensure compliance with SOPs, NEC codes, and AHJ-specific requirements.
- Lead retraining efforts in coordination with training teams for underperforming or newly hired staff.
- Conduct site visits and support investigations on failed inspections or survey-related rework.
- Ensure consistent use of safety equipment and adherence to safety protocols.
-
Workflow Integration & Escalation Management
- Act as the primary point of contact between field functions to reduce handoff delays and rework.
- Resolve field escalations, including missing data, failed inspections, or site access issues, in coordination with other departments.
- Support continuous improvement efforts to streamline handoffs between survey, install, and inspection phases.
-
Data Review & Technical Verification
- Review Foreman Installation Checklists (FICs) and site survey data to ensure technical accuracy and job readiness.
- Submit feedback to field teams on recurring quality issues, unsafe practices, or incomplete documentation.
- Assist in resolving rejected project data or documentation-related go-backs.
-
Reporting & Metrics
- Track and report on key performance indicators including survey accuracy, inspection pass rates, rework volumes, and team productivity.
- Contribute to district performance reviews by providing insights into field operations trends and staffing needs.
- Collaborate with senior leadership on headcount planning, tool management, and vehicle needs.
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ree or equivalent combination of education and field experience.
- 2-3+ years of field operations, inspections, or construction management experience.
- Minimum 1 year of leadership or team coordination experience.
- Familiarity with photovoltaic system design, code compliance, and residential installation practices.
- Experience with Salesforce, GoogleSuite, and/or other scheduling and operations tools.
- Comfortable working at heights, climbing ladders, and navigating residential rooftops as needed.
- OSHA 10/30 preferred.
- Must possess a valid driver’s license and maintain a clean driving record with the ability to pass a driving background check to travel 30% to field locations within the assigned region.
